HORRIFYING footage shows the moment a shirtless “intruder” was arrested after allegedly breaking into a woman’s house and chasing her with a knife and scissors.

Dr Raisah Sawati, 37, says she was at home in Newton Heath, Manchester, around 11pm on Friday when she heard the sound of clattering dishes.

Before she knew it Raisah was face to face with a six-foot stranger standing in her kitchen.

The doctor claims the man first shouted loudly in the street before pointing at her window.

But moments later, she claims he broke into her house and grabbed a kitchen knife, then a frying pan, before following her into the living room with a pair of scissors.

The terrified woman says she tried to reason with the man, who she said was muttering nonsense and appeared “totally wired”.

After eventually managing to phone the police, cops arrived within minutes and arrested the suspect on suspicion of aggravated burglary.

Footage from Raisah’s phone and indoor cameras captured the shocking moment armed officers stormed in and ordered the man to surrender.

In the video, cops can be heard shouting: “Stop resisting now” and “Come downstairs right now”.

A terrified Raisah could be heard screaming in fear behind the door as the man was cuffed.

Earlier video footage from her house shows Raisah in a stand-off with the topless man as she desperately pleaded for him to stop.

Speaking to the Manchester Evening News, she said: “I was trying to get him to put the weapons down.

“But his grip was really strong. He was talking all sorts of gibberish nonsense, his eyes look totally wired like I’ve never seen before.”

Raisah tried to coax him out by opening the front door, but says he refused to leave.

Instead, she claims he followed her upstairs, where she barricaded herself in her bedroom and called 999 as the man banged on the door trying to get in.

She added: “I managed to call 999. It felt like ages that I was trapped upstairs in the bedroom.”

Raisah told officers the man threatened to break in through the window if she didn’t let him in.

She told officers: “I don’t know who he is. He came in through the window, he was like, ‘if you don’t let me in I’m going to come in through the kitchen window’.

“He came in through the window and he pulled a knife and wouldn’t put it down. Then he chased me up here and I kept saying to him put it [the knife] down but he wouldn’t.”

Forensics teams later collected evidence from the home, including the knife, scissors and frying pan allegedly used in the frightening ordeal.

Raisah added: “The last thing you expect is to not feel safe in your own home.

“You think you’re having a quiet night in… and then someone jumps in.

“All I could think was I was going to be stabbed or raped and nothing could’ve stopped him.”
